More 'Paul Blart,' More of the Time
Thursday, January 29, 2009 at 6:50PM
You wanted the Blart, you got the Blart!

The Los Angeles Times caught up with Sony executive Doug Belgrad to discuss the surprising success of Paul Blart: Mall Cop, a poorly reviewed comedy with an unlikely leading man in Kevin James. The studio, naturally, wants a repeat performance.
"Happy Madison historically has been very reluctant to do sequels," says Belgrad of the movie's production company. "But we believe there is an opportunity to make another Paul Blart movie."
In large part because of the track record of Blart, the 2009 box office is already 15% over the 2008 clip through three weekends, and in these troubled economic times, if you can launch a sub-$30 million comedy and make $100 million with it, every studio in Hollywood will buy a bottle.
There's no timetable for another Blart movie - James has a full plate, if you'll excuse the metaphor - but don't be surprised if it happens sooner than later.
